Borja Sanmartín, ASPANOA. ASPANOA es la Asociación de Padres de Niños con Cáncer de Aragón, que atiende a las familias de niños y adolescentes enfermos de cáncer. ASPANOA busca conseguir el mejor estado de salud en todos los niveles posibilitando la plena integración. Desde ASPANOA se trabaja en colaboración con la Unidad de Oncopediatría del Hospital Infantil Miguel Servet de Zaragoza.
03/12/2018 – Este domingo 2 de diciembre se ha celebrado, en el estadio Miralbueno El Olivar, el Torneo de Ajedrez benéfico en apoyo a ASPANOA. Se trata de su sexta edición, y ya se ha convertido en un referente de los torneos navideños del ajedrez aragonés. Para esta ocasión, hemos vuelto a contar con la colaboración de jugadores de múltiples países, como Suecia, Francia, Inglaterra, Serbia, Estonia y Honduras. | Foto: APANOA - niños con cáncer

22/12/2014 – El 21 de diciembre de 2014 se celebró en Zaragoza (España) la segunda edición de este torneo benéfico de ajedrez en las instalaciones del estadio Miralbueno El Olivar con un ritmo de juego de 5 minutos por jugador, disputándose 9 rondas. El triunfo en la clasificación general ha recaído en el MI Daniel Forcén Esteban, al sumar 8,5/9 puntos. Reportaje final...
